LINUX.ORG.RU

Nvidia драйвера

 , , , ,


0

1

Достаточно давно я мучаюсь с установкой драйверов под линукс, но этой проблемой не могу разобраться. Суть проблемы: Мой kali linux не видит дискретную видеокарту (nvidia 1050), как я только не пытался их установить, и обычным apt-get install nvidia-driver и по документации с оф сайта, ничего не помогает. Для использования кали 2019 и меньше года, мне приходилось прописывать nouveau.modeset=0 в настройках граба,тут уже такой проблемы нет, но nvidia драйвера все ещё не работают. Все основные действия тут: https://imgur.com/a/Qukwlxj Хочу добавить, что система установлена на uefi, сам граб пока что не добавил, так что загружаюсь напрямую через ядро (что через граб, что через ядро - драйвера не работают) Знаю, что тут не очень любят kali и «кулхацкеров», но данный линукс я выбрал, из-за красивого интерфейса, apt пакетника ,а так же из-за нужного набора установленных пакетов. Буду рад, если подкините какой дистрибутив с apt (ubuntu не надо). Спасибо всем за помощь.

Когда у меня была nvidia, она с блобом не работала без xorg.conf, так что пробуй sudo nvidia-xconfig. Ещё поищи свою видеокарту в выводе lspci | grep VGA или 3D или программой lshw; точные параметры для отсева лишнего не помню, тк не за компом сейчас

ss_ash ★★ ()
Ответ на: комментарий от Vsevolod-linuxoid

Возможно, у него всего навсего проблема с secureboot, что не загружается неподписанный модуль.

В любом случае нужно в начале посмотреть логи.

Без логов можно только гадать что он имеет в виду под «не видит».

anonymous ()
Ответ на: комментарий от Vsevolod-linuxoid

Пытался, мне он очень понравился, но он слишком голый, нету стандартных пакетов, даже ntfs не умеет читать по дефолту, так что надо бы что-то как кали или федора (но в ней dnf а не apt)

dovarage ()
Ответ на: комментарий от dovarage

Тебе сказано

Где логи xorg-server, вывод dmesg?

Идёшь в гугл и спрашиваешь где лежат логи xorg-server, обычно это /var/log/Xorg.0.log.

Ну а вывод dmesg - просто набираешь команду

dmesg

и смотришь её вывод.

Содержимое лога xorg-server и вывод dmesg, который ты можешь также перенаправить в файл

dmesg > /tmp/dmesg.txt

Заливаешь на любой pastebin сервис, что это такое так же можешь узнать в гугл.

Без логов ничем тебе помочь нельзя.

аже ntfs не умеет читать по дефолту, т

Читать NTFS умеет, а вот писать нужно поставить пакет ntfs-3g.

Если у тебя что-то не работает и нужно настроить, то идёшь в гугл и спрашиваешь, в данном случае нужно было спросить: «Debian настройка записи на ntfs».

anonymous ()
Ответ на: комментарий от dovarage

Выключи ребёнка и включи мужчину.

Если ты чего-то не знаешь, то спроси в гугл: «Linux логи xorg-server», хватит говорить я не знаю, тебе сказано, что нужно предоставить, разберись как.

anonymous ()
Ответ на: комментарий от dovarage

У тебя ноутбук с Nvidia Optimus, просто так запустить xorg-server (графическую оболочку) на карте Nvidia нельзя.

В этой технологии вывод осуществляется через карту Intel, что бы запустить на карте Nvidia графику нужно написать правильный конфиг для xorg-server и сделать переключение провайдеров видео выходов скриптом, который нужно запустить в DM (Display Manager).

Читай примерно вот тут: https://wiki.archlinux.org/index.php/NVIDIA_Optimus_(%D0%A0%D1%83%D1%81%D1%81%D0%BA%D0%B8%D0%B9)#%D0%98%D1%81%D0%BF%D0%BE%D0%BB%D1%8C%D0%B7%D1%83%D1%8F_PRIME_Render_Offload

Но у тебя всё может быть слегка по другому.

anonymous ()
Ответ на: комментарий от dovarage

И да, если бы ты сразу написал, что у тебя ноутбук такой-то модели и имеет технологию Nvidia Optimus, то тебя бы сразу направили на статью https://wiki.archlinux.org/index.php/NVIDIA_Optimus_(%D0%A0%D1%83%D1%81%D1%81%D0%BA%D0%B8%D0%B9)#%D0%98%D1%81%D0%BF%D0%BE%D0%BB%D1%8C%D0%B7%D1%83%D1%8F_PRIME_Render_Offload

Либо другую похожую.

Но в общем случае запускать графику на карте Nvidia тебе не зачем.

Если нужно запускать игры на карте Nvidia, то читай там же про bumblebee.

anonymous ()
Ответ на: комментарий от dovarage

Если у тебя там Nvidia Optimus, то отключить нельзя.

Повторяю, только настройка конфига xorg-server и переключение провайдеров видео выходов скриптом.

Но ПОВТОРЯЮ ТЕБЕ ЭТО НЕ НУЖНО. ТЫ ПОКА НЕ ПОНИМАЕШЬ, НО ЭТО ДЕЛАТЬ НЕ НАДО, НЕЗАЧЕМ ЧТО БЫ БРАУЗЕР И ПРОЧАЯ ГРАФИКА РАБОТАЛА НА NVIDIA, ТЕБЕ ДОСТАТОЧНО КАРТЫ INTEL, А ДЛЯ ИГР ИСПОЛЬЗУЙ BUMBLEBEE И PRIMUSRUN ИЛИ OPTIRUN.

anonymous ()
Ответ на: комментарий от dovarage

Если ты хакер, то сам разбирайся как запустить на карте Nvidia твою программу.

Ну и загрузку модуля Nvidia я в dmesg не увидел, разбирайся как сделать, что бы он грузился.

anonymous ()
Ответ на: комментарий от anonymous

Да с хеш кетом я к примеру, так же если я блокирую экран (win+l) при повторном вводе пароля, у меня намертво все повисает, фиксил это через nouveau.modeset=0, вычитал что это из-за intel graphics

dovarage ()
Ответ на: комментарий от dovarage

Поставь нормальный дистрибутив, например Debian и проверь как там будет всё работать.

По кали помощь не оказывается.

Хакеры должны хорошо разбираться в используемых ими программах и системах сами.

anonymous ()

Достаточно давно я мучаюсь с установкой драйверов под линукс

Мой kali linux не видит дискретную видеокарту

Ты устанавливаешь live-систему для хакеров в качестве ОС на свой жесткий диск? Ну ты прям Билл Гейтс. Даже разработчики не рекомендуют делать это. Неговоря о том, что проприетарный nvidia-драйвер в целом довольно глючный, всегда советую пользоваться открытым.

baklazhan ()